Our client, Alcis Sportswear, wanted to create a buzz around its sportswear, the Wonder Tee. Just 86gms, it’s one of the lightest tees. It comes with Light X technology, which enhances performance owing to its lightness. We therefore wanted to highlight its extraordinary lightness and came up with an innovative packaging idea. Since it is so light, it can be made compact and fitted into the existing packaging of other products, which are typically small. So we designed a matchbox, a condom box and a small teabag box and turned it into the packaging for the Wonder Tee. It was a huge hit for its innovative design, and became a collector’s item. It resulted in exponential increase in footfalls and 45% rise in sales.
